data/README.rdoc ADDED
@@ -0,0 +1,37 @@
1
+ = sequel_sanitize
2
+
3
+ == Install
4
+
5
+ Add gemcutter.org source if you don't have it:
6
+ gem source http://gemcutter.org
7
+
8
+ Install:
9
+ [sudo] gem install sequel_sanitize
10
+
11
+ == Usage
12
+
13
+ This plug-in provide functionality to allow Sequel::Model to have fields sanitized
14
+ with a defined or default method.
15
+
16
+ To use plug-in you add plug-in to your model:
17
+
18
+ class MyModel < Sequel::Model
19
+ plugin :sanitize, :fields => [:first_name, :last_name], :sanitizer => :name_sanitizer
20
+ plugin :sanitize, :fields => [:email], :downcase => true
21
+ end
22
+
23
+ You can use following options:
24
+ *fields*:: an array of the fields that the sanitizer method should be applied to
25
+ *sanitizer*:: Proc or Symbol to call to sanitize the value of the field.
26
+ *downcase*:: Set to true to downcase the value returned from the sanitizer
27
+
28
+ Options *sanitizer* and *downcase* are optional.
29
+
30
+ <b>Options are inherited when you use inheritance for your models</b>. However
31
+ you can only set options via plugin method.
32
+
33
+ If you don't provide a :sanitizer, the default sanitizer method will strip whitespace
34
+

@@ -0,0 +1,74 @@
1
+ module Sequel
2
+ module Plugins
3
+ # The Sanitize plugin basically does a 'before_filter' on
4
+ # specified fields, if no sanitizer is specified the default
5
+ # one is used
6
+ #
7
+ module Sanitize
8
+ # Plugin configuration
9
+ def self.configure(model, opts={})
10
+ model.sanitize_options = opts
11
+ model.sanitize_options.freeze
12
+ model.class_eval do
13
+ sanitize_options[:fields].each do |f|
14
+ define_method("#{f}=") do |value|
15
+ sanitizer = self.class.sanitize_options[:field_sanitize][f]
16
+ do_downcase = self.class.sanitize_options[:field_downcase][f]
17
+ sanitized = sanitizer.call(value) if sanitizer.respond_to?(:call)
18
+ sanitized ||= self.send(sanitizer, value) if sanitizer
19
+ sanitized = sanitized.downcase if do_downcase
20
+ super(sanitized)
21
+ end
22
+ end
23
+ end
24
+ end
25
+
26
+ module ClassMethods
27
+ attr_reader :sanitize_options
28
+ # Propagate settings to the child classes
29
+ # @param [Class] Child class
30
+ def inherited(klass)
31
+ super
32
+ klass.sanitize_options = self.sanitize_options.dup
33
+ end
34
+
35
+ def sanitize_options=(options)
36
+ fields = options[:fields]
37
+ if fields.nil? || !fields.is_a?(Array) || fields.empty?
38
+ raise ArgumentError, ":fields must be a non-empty array"
39
+ end
40
+ options[:fields] = fields.uniq.compact
41
+ sanitizer = options[:sanitizer]
42
+ if sanitizer && !sanitizer.is_a?(Symbol) && !sanitizer.respond_to?(:call)
43
+ raise ArgumentError, "If you provide :sanitizer it must be Symbol or callable."
44
+ end
45
+ sanitizer_to_be_called = sanitizer.nil? ? :sanitize_field : sanitizer
46
+ do_downcase = options[:downcase].class == TrueClass
47
+ field_sanitize_map = {}
48
+ field_downcase_map = {}
49
+ options[:fields].each do |f|
50
+ field_sanitize_map[f.to_sym] = sanitizer_to_be_called
51
+ field_downcase_map[f.to_sym] = do_downcase
52
+ end
53
+ @sanitize_options ||= {}
54
+ @sanitize_options[:fields] ||= []
55
+ @sanitize_options[:field_sanitize] ||= {}
56
+ @sanitize_options[:field_downcase] ||= {}
57
+ @sanitize_options[:fields].concat(options[:fields])
58
+ @sanitize_options[:fields].uniq!
59
+ @sanitize_options[:fields].compact!
60
+ @sanitize_options[:field_sanitize].merge!(field_sanitize_map)
61
+ @sanitize_options[:field_downcase].merge!(field_downcase_map)
62
+ end
63
+ end
64
+
65
+ module InstanceMethods
66
+ private
67
+ def sanitize_field(value)
68
+ sanitized_value = value.strip if value.respond_to?(:strip)
69
+ sanitized_value
70
+ end
71
+ end # InstanceMethods
72
+ end # Sanitize
73
+ end # Plugins
74
+ end # Sequel
